Chaska Youth Basketball
3rd Grade In-House Rules
2007
Practice Sessions
1. Time should be spent working on the fundamentals:
 
  • Ball-handling, Dribbling
  • Passing (chest pass, bounce pass, over the head pass)
  • Shooting (right-hand and left-hand layups, jump shots)
  • Defense (positioning, footwork)
  • Rebounding (positioning, technique)
  • Offense (positioning)
2. Have fun while working on skills by including contests, games, races, etc.
Games
1. Games will be 4 on 4 and need to start within 10 minutes of the start time for each session.
2. Games will consist of 8 - 5 minute quarters with 3 minutes for half-time. All time is running.
3. The home team (first team in the pairings) must have a parent run the clock (or supervise)
4. Games will end when the clock expires or when the session ends, whichever comes first. Coaches need to be consistent with this in order to keep all sessions on time.
5. Jump ball to start games. Alternate possessions at quarters and tie-ups.
6. Man-to-man is the only defense allowed. No zone defenses, no pressing and no traps.
7. No double-teaming the ball. Defenders can switch, but cannot double-team.
8. Defenders should remain within 4 feet of their player. Defenders should stay behind the "green line" until the offense has crossed the green line with the ball.
9. A player is allowed to steal the ball on a pass but not off the dribble. (If a team is behind in the last 5 minutes of the game, you may steal off the dribble but fouls must be called.)
10. Pushing, slapping and shooting fouls need to be called, but we will not shoot free throws. If the foul is on the defense, the offense will just throw the ball in at the point of the foul. Offensive fouls will result in a turn-over.
11. Coaches are responsible for calling fouls and violations. This must be done consistently so the kids learn and understand the rules of the game.
12. Boys and Girls teams will play on 9 foot baskets.
13. No jewelry/watches allowed on the players.
14. Equal playing time for all kids.
15. Coaches must promote good sportsmanship.
16. HAVE FUN!
